Cozy Cherry Danish

Description

Tender pockets of flaky puff pastry filled with creamy goodness and topped with luscious cherry pie filling, perfect for brunch or dessert.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 package store-bought puff pastry
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 can cherry pie filling
  • 1 egg (for egg wash)
  • Flour (for dusting)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Roll out the puff pastry on a lightly floured surface until it’s smooth and thin.
  3. Cut the pastry into squares or rectangles, about 4 inches by 4 inches.
  4. Mix the softened cream cheese, sugar, and vanilla extract in a bowl until smooth and creamy.
  5. Place a spoonful of the cream cheese mixture in the center of each pastry square.
  6. Top the cream cheese with a generous dollop of cherry pie filling.
  7. Fold the corners of the pastry over the filling to create a pocket.
  8. Brush the tops with a beaten egg.
  9. B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.
  10. Let cool slightly before serving.

Notes

Make-ahead option available; fill and store for up to 2 days. Can be frozen before baking.
